Forafric Global PLC is an Africa-focused agribusiness operating across the full agricultural value chain, covering staple food production, processing, and distribution. Its core markets are North and West Africa, supplying grain, vegetable oil and essential food commodities to consumer, retail and industrial clients.

Industrial Logistics Properties Trust is a real estate investment trust that owns and operates a portfolio of industrial and logistics real estate assets primarily across the United States. Its holdings include distribution centers, warehouses, and last-mile delivery properties, serving e-commerce, retail, manufacturing and supply chain operators to meet their storage and logistics operation needs.
